Universiti Kuala Lumpur on rapid expansion

UNIVERSITI Kuala Lumpur (UniKL) is Malaysia’s leading technical and entreprene­urial university, formed as part of the education group under Majlis Amanah Rakyat (MARA), an agency of the Ministry of Rural and Regional Developmen­t.

It was formed via the amalgamati­on of seven (7) MARA skills institutio­ns on Aug 20, 2002 and has since experience­d rapid expansion as one of the universiti­es of choice in Malaysia.

The universiti­es primary aim is to provide an enriching graduate and postgradua­te learning environmen­t which fulfils the academic and intellectu­al potential of its students.

The university advocates a culture that strives for high education standard in the Higher Technical and Vocational Education and Training (HTVET) delivery system, emphasisin­g on hands-on technical skills and knowledge developmen­t.

With the concept of ‘One Institute, One Specialisa­tion’, UniKL at present has 12 campuses strategica­lly located all over Peninsular Malaysia with its Chanceller­y situated in the heart of Kuala Lumpur.

The diversity in specialisa­tion within the university enables the optimisati­on of resources, enhances teaching and learning activities as well as boosts profound research activities within the university.

In tandem with challenges of the globalisat­ion era and to fulfil the current demand of the industry and job market, UniKL moulds its graduates with strong technologi­cal knowledge, astute technical and entreprene­urial skills as well as leadership qualities with towering personalit­y.

Presently, UniKL boasts more than 23,000 students and has produced more than 48,000 graduates who have establishe­d their careers or become successful entreprene­urs locally and globally.

The Foundation in Science and Technology programme started in 2004. It is specially designed to prepare students for entry into first year of bachelor programmes at UniKL.
